Murray v. State, 108 S.E. 780, 152 Ga. 206, 1921 Ga. LEXIS 48 (Ga. 1921).
Opinion
No error of law is complained of as having been committed on the trial of the case, and only the usual general grounds are relied on. The evidence authorized the verdict, and the court did not err in refusing a new trial.
Judgment affirmed.
